Beyond its current applications, the Digital Identity Market Opportunities are expanding into new and exciting frontiers that promise substantial growth. One of the most significant opportunities lies in the healthcare sector. The implementation of secure digital identities for patients can streamline registration processes, prevent insurance fraud, and ensure accurate medical records are accessed by authorized personnel. A unified patient identity could link records across different hospitals and clinics, improving care coordination and reducing medical errors. Furthermore, verifying the identity of healthcare professionals accessing sensitive systems remotely is critical for telehealth services, representing a vast and underserved market segment.
Another major opportunity is emerging from the development of the metaverse and Web3 platforms. In these virtual worlds, a user's digital identity or avatar is their primary representation. Establishing and securing these identities will be crucial for enabling trusted interactions, protecting digital assets like NFTs, and preventing fraud and impersonation. Identity providers have the opportunity to develop novel solutions for avatar verification, cross-platform identity portability, and decentralized reputation systems. This new digital frontier will require a complete rethinking of identity, moving beyond verifying real-world individuals to securing purely digital personas and their associated assets and entitlements.
The drive for financial inclusion in developing nations presents a profound and impactful opportunity. Billions of people worldwide lack the official documentation required to open a bank account or access credit. Digital identity solutions, particularly those leveraging mobile technology and biometrics, can provide a pathway for these individuals to establish a formal identity. This would unlock access to essential financial services, empower economic participation, and reduce poverty. Companies that can develop low-cost, accessible, and secure identity systems tailored to the unique challenges of these regions can tap into a massive, socially beneficial market while fostering global economic development.
